Description
The Tour
The apartment is approached via a communal gate, which leads to a separate private entrance. This opens to a private garden: a jovial, enticing welcome to the apartment. From here, postbox-red Crittall-style doors establish a motif that runs throughout and open directly onto a spacious living, dining and kitchen area.
Smooth off-white resin floors create a neutral backdrop for the bespoke kitchen at the rear. Curved cherry wood cabinets and a tongue-and-groove splashback evoke a mid-century atmosphere, and an island doubles as a dining and cooking area, with a central induction hob. Created with monochrome marble, its playful, wavy steelwork mimics the rounded edges of the surrounding units.
A chequerboard floor grounds the hallway, which leads to two double bedrooms and a light-filled bathroom. The principal bedroom has been painted a vivid lime green and has plenty of storage in the form of full-height cabinetry.
The second bedroom, with walls washed in a soothing lavender, has an en suite wet room partly enclosed with glass bricks to allow natural light to permeate. Hexagonal white tiles establish a stark, textural contrast against the black suite. Both bedrooms have sliding walnut doors to maximise space, as well as additional Crittall-stye doors that open directly to the patio garden.
Soft, organic curves continue within the main bathroom, which has a separate bath and shower. Predominantly clad in wisteria tiles, a fresh, clean approach characterises the room, which has plenty of storage set underneath the sink.
Outdoor Space
Mediterranean-inspired, the garden has been laid with terracotta and slate tiles. Thoughtfully planted with ferns, acers and climbing xx to ensure that it remains leafy throughout the seasons. Tall white-washed walls ensure this remains a private, peaceful space, where doors to the apartment can be left open during the summer months. Its east-facing position means it receives the morning sun, and is a wonderful spot to have a coffee outdoors.
The Area
Chatsworth Road, which runs north from Homerton to Millfield’s Park and Hackney Marshes, is a popular area of Clapton, in part due to independent shops, cafés and restaurants, including Leo’s, ramen café Men, specialist suppliers L’epicerie 56 and The London Borough of Jam. Stone Bros is excellent for coffee, as is Fink's Chats, and there is a weekly food market on Sundays. Neighbourhood gem, The Castle Cinema, is independently crowdfunded and shows blockbusters and arthouse cinema alike.
Other popular local spots include Uchi, My Neighbours The Dumplings, and Lucky & Joy. The Elderfield pub is a short walk away and is a favourite amongst residents, as is The Chesham Arms and The Spread Eagle, London’s first vegan pub.
For green space, Millfields Park and Hackney Marshes are only a few minutes walk from the apartment, whereas Hackney Downs, with its basketball courts, athletics track, and children’s play area, is 15 minutes on foot.
The closest stations are Homerton Overground, offering lines to Stratford and Highbury & Islington, and Clapton, which runs direct services to Liverpool Street in approximately 10 minutes. There are also excellent bus routes to central London.
